Proposal Support Centre of Excellence (CoE) Overview
The Proposal Support Centre of Excellence (CoE) empowers growth by transforming ideas into impactful proposals—delivered with precision, creativity, and purpose.
Established in 2020 with a single team member, the Centre of Excellence initially supported the Great Britain region by providing foundational assistance across requests for proposals, and questionnaires.
Since then, the team has significantly expanded in both scale and capability. Today, the Centre of Excellence comprises 11 skilled professionals supporting multiple regions, including Western Europe, Great Britain, North America (United States. & Canada), and Saudi Arabia.
From partnering with just three stakeholders at inception, we now collaborate with a broad global network, playing a pivotal role in delivering client‑focused, high‑quality proposals that support business growth, retention, and success.
Your primary role is to provide End to End Bid Management support for large/complex and strategic bids from our Natural Resources Division. This is a full-time position requiring an individual who is comfortable providing effective and timely responses to Requests for Proposal (RFP) and used to working flexibly to align to business needs. The role is focused on supporting the Global Bid Director in responding to high profile bids, providing the opportunity to work with business units globally and supporting Great Britain Sales team in capturing new business through successful Request for Proposal submissions. The position will be in Mumbai, India through which you will be part of the global Natural Resources Bid Team, working closely with the Bid Director and Senior Desktop publisher.
Principal Duties/Responsibilities
As Proposal Support Centre of Excellence resource, your primary role is to support effective and timely responses to Requests for Proposal (RFP), working with the Great Britain Sales team. You will support coordination and management of proposals / projects on an assigned basis directly by the Great Britain Sales team and Subject Matter Experts (including market sellers, sales leadership, sales support, bid managers to ensure appropriate strategies used accurately meet the objectives of the Request for Proposal. You will be the owner of the tasks assigned and would be expected to be proactive in sharing updates ensuring success to the bid management process. You may also be involved in producing Requests for Information (RFI) reports, capability documents and other supporting materials.
